30-minute introductions to some of the trickiest issues around AI today, such as:

- The alignment problem

- Questions of LLM consciousness

- AI and animal welfare

- Scheming and hallucinations

The Glitchatorio is a podcast about the aspects of AI that don't fit neatly into marketing messages or notions of technology-as-destiny. We look into the failure modes, emergent mysteries and unexpected be... more

What it's like to be an AI
Q: What are the implications of AI systems possibly having consciousness?
If AI systems could possess consciousness with valence, we would need to treat them significantly differently, similar to how we regard sentient creatures.
What it's like to be an AI
Q: As a philosopher, is there kind of a test, or how would you go about attributing subjectivity to another being?
One approach is to take their reports at face value, but that story should be approached with skepticism as AI systems are trained on human concepts of consciousness.
What We Want
Q: Could you talk about some of the things that you're looking at that maybe mitigate this? Are you a believer in steering behavior?
In a narrow sense, yes, but it's unlikely to solve the issues with superintelligence. We're studying the difference between declared preferences and revealed preferences of AIs to better understand what they really want compared to what they say they want.
What We Want
Q: How do large language models develop preferences that are potentially at odds with our own?
They develop preferences through reinforcement learning with human feedback, where humans rank different options and provide feedback, but these preferences can be shallow and may not reflect deeper internal states or goals.

Frequently Asked Questions About The Glitchatorio

What is The Glitchatorio about and what kind of topics does it cover?

Episodes revolve around the intricacies and peculiarities of artificial intelligence, highlighting both its capabilities and limitations. Key themes include discussions about quantum computing, datafication, and the adverse effects of AI, such as hallucinations and biases in machine learning models. A unique aspect is the blend of factual analysis with creative storytelling, as some episodes feature fictional narratives that explore social interactions within the context of AI, showcasing the intersection of technology and human experience. The Witch of Glitch, as host, enhances the auditory experience with original sound design and composed music, setting a distinctive tone that makes each episode memorable.
